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Citadel Advisors held 14,587 positions worth $657B, up 14% from $576B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ors's Q3 2025 filing shows 2,292 new, 5,365 increased, 4,887 reduced and 1,963 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Permian Resources: 18,381,735 shares worth $235M. The largest sale was Hess, an estimated $1.24B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.8% of assets, up from 3.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
